Core Components of Base Station Storage Systems

These hybrid power solutions combine multiple technologies:

  • Lithium-ion battery racks (48V DC systems)
  • Smart energy management controllers
  • Grid-tie inverters with islanding capability
  • Weatherproof enclosures (-40°C to +55°C operation)

Choosing the Right Solution

Key selection criteria include:

  • Cycle life (4,000+ cycles preferred)
  • Scalability for future expansion
  • Remote monitoring capabilities
